I'm ok, I had a follow up CT Thursday, there was some debate as to if the leak is closed or not so I drank blue dye and waited 24 hours to see if it showed in my drain. It never did! I've been able to start Clear liquids but as of today we still aren't 100% sure I'm healed so I'm only drinking brightly colored crystal light to see if anything shows up. If by tomorrow all is still good I will switch to oral pain meds and get Protein shakes! The hope is to go home without my PICC.

Also as of today my white blood cell count is normal for the first time since the leak was found.

      Oh yeah, something I wanted to rant about, a billing dispute that cropped up 3 months ago.
      Surgery was in August of 2023. A bill shows up for over $7,000 in January. WTF? I asks myself. I know that I jumped through all of the insurance hoops and verified this and triple checked that, as did the surgeon's office. All was set, and I paid all of the known costs before surgery.
      A looong story short, is that an assistant surgeon that was in the process of accepting money from my insurance company touched me while I was under anesthesia. That is what the bill was for. But hey, guess what? Some federal legislation was enacted last year to help patients out when they cannot consent to being touched by someone out of their insurance network. These types of bills fall under something called, "surprise billing," and you don't have to put up with it.
      https://www.cms.gov/nosurprises
      I had to make a lot of phone calls to both the surgeon's office and the insurance company and explain my rights and what the maximum out of pocket costs were that I could be liable for. Also had to remind them that it isn't my place to be taking care of all of this and that I was going to escalate things if they could not play nice with one another.
      Quick ending is that I don't have to pay that $7,000+. Advocate, advocate, advocate for yourself no matter how long it takes and learn more about this law if you are ever hit with a surprise bill.
